A memecoin associated with Hunter Biden experienced a dramatic 95% value collapse shortly after its market debut. This failure underscores the ongoing volatility and waning investor interest in speculative meme-based digital assets.
The Volatility of Speculative Memecoins
The recent launch of a memecoin associated with Hunter Biden, which plummeted 95% within hours of its inception, serves as a stark reminder of the extreme volatility inherent in the cryptocurrency market. Memecoins, which are digital assets often created as a joke or based on trending internet culture, have long been criticized for their lack of intrinsic value and susceptibility to rapid price swings. This specific incident highlights how even assets tied to high-profile figures or controversial political narratives are not immune to the harsh realities of market sentiment.
Market Disconnect Amidst Bitcoin Gains
It is particularly notable that this sharp decline occurred despite the broader cryptocurrency market showing signs of resilience, with Bitcoin prices trending upward. This suggests a growing decoupling between established, institutional-grade assets like Bitcoin and the highly speculative, "pump-and-dump" nature of the memecoin sector. Investors appear to be prioritizing stability and utility over the viral, hype-driven cycles that previously characterized the memecoin craze.
